Help! Info needed - Florida license by endorsement

Hi:

Hope someone can help me. I want to get my florida license active again but there seems to be a lot of steps and I'm not sure what to do. I am a Canadian nurse and I graduated in 1998. I wrote and passed the NCLEX in 1998 and was originally licensed in Minnesota. Then through endorsement I got my Texas license in 1998 and my Florida license in 1999. I worked in Texas until 2000 and moved back to Canada and have been working full time. I want to get my Florida licencs back through endorsement. I have already talked to the Texas board and I can easily reactivate my license there. When looking at Floridas endorsement rules it says I must have a SSN which I do but the part that I dont get is the part the states"

Has actively practiced nursing in another state, jurisdiction, or territory of the United States for 2 of the

preceding 3 years without having his or her license acted against by the licensing authority of any jurisdiction.

Applicants who become licensed pursuant to this paragraph must complete within 6 months after licensure a

Florida laws and rules course that is approved by the board."

Does this mean one must have actively practised in the US in the last 2 of the 3 preceeding years or just practiced without actions against the license?

Any ideas? Can I apply for endorsement?

You shouldnt need to endorse, you already were licensed and as such should just have to renew in some fashion. Have you actually spoken to someone with the board to see if you have to re-endorse or if you just have to do a late renewal. One could be done online as vs the other having to be done via mail. Also most those mandatory classes are available online as well.
